Frequently Asked Questions about Cheap Weatherford Apartments

What is the price of a cheap apartment in Weatherford?

The cheapest apartment in Weatherford is Ten Fourteen at Waco St which is listed at $1,025, while the average apartment in Weatherford costs $2,311.

What types of apartments are the cheapest in Weatherford?

Student, low-income, and by-the-bed apartments are typically the cheapest rentals in most cities, though they require qualifying criteria to rent. There are 142 regular apartments in Weatherford that we think qualify as ‘cheap apartments’ that do not have special requirements to apply to rent.

How do the prices of cheap apartments compare to the average apartment in Weatherford?

Cheap apartments in Weatherford have an average cost of $417 which is $1,894 cheaper than the average rent for all rentals in Weatherford.
